The RAZOR, a few changes since last year and as always Alex Pastor and Mark Pattison have refined the kite to yet another level.
Some of the changes are a new oversized SPIS valve (Single Point Inflation System), refined the sweep for more pop/slack and quicker surge to the window (so it will catch you faster coming out of your loops) and a new 1 pump system.
It still has the aramid load frame technology and D2 double rip stop technoforce which makes the canopy pretty much indestructible.
There is also a new bar this year in the AP range. It is a small diameter bar features heavy duty flying lines(400kg)that come in a 20m with a 2m extension, includes XL freestyle chicken loop, custom size adjustments and a shorter throw(10cm shorter then the smart bar)
